What Are Metallic Epoxy Resin Floors?
Metallic epoxy resin floors are decorative epoxy systems that use metallic pigments suspended in a clear epoxy base. During application, these pigments move and blend, creating depth, motion, and reflective effects similar to marble, flowing metal, or polished stone.
Each metallic epoxy floor is unique. The final look depends on pigment selection, application technique, and lighting conditions within the salon.
Key characteristics include:
- Seamless, joint-free surface
- High-gloss or satin finish options
- Three-dimensional visual depth
- Strong resistance to stains and chemicals
- Fully sealed and non-porous surface
These qualities make metallic epoxy particularly well-suited to hair salon environments.
Why Metallic Epoxy Is Ideal for Hair Salons
Hair salons flooring face a unique combination of aesthetic and functional challenges. Metallic epoxy addresses both.
Luxury Visual Impact
Metallic epoxy floors instantly elevate the salon’s interior. The reflective finish enhances lighting, highlights furniture, and creates a premium atmosphere that clients associate with high-end service.
Resistance to Hair Products and Chemicals
Hair dyes, bleaches, developers, shampoos, and cleaning agents can stain or damage many flooring materials. Metallic epoxy resists chemical absorption, preventing discoloration and surface damage.
Seamless Hygiene
Without grout lines or seams, metallic epoxy eliminates areas where hair, dirt, and moisture can accumulate. This supports a cleaner, more hygienic salon environment.
Durability Under Constant Foot Traffic
Salons experience continuous movement from clients and staff. Metallic epoxy handles repeated foot traffic, rolling chairs, and equipment without wearing down quickly.

Lighting Enhancement and Space Perception
Lighting plays a critical role in hair salons. Metallic epoxy floors reflect light effectively, helping distribute illumination evenly throughout the space.

This improves:
- Visibility at styling stations
- Color accuracy during treatments
- Overall brightness in window-limited interiors
The reflective surface can also make smaller salons feel more open and spacious.
Slip Resistance and Client Safety
High-gloss floors raise concerns about safety, especially in salons where water is frequently present.
Metallic epoxy systems can include slip-resistant additives that improve traction without compromising appearance. Satin finishes can also reduce glare and slipperiness while maintaining a refined look.
Safety zones near wash stations can be customized for additional grip.
Maintenance Requirements in a Salon Environment
Metallic epoxy floors are low-maintenance, which is ideal for busy salons.
Recommended Care
- Sweep or vacuum daily to remove hair
- Mop with pH-neutral cleaners
- Avoid abrasive scrubbers
- Clean spills promptly
- Inspect the topcoat periodically
This routine keeps the floor polished and professional.
Metallic Epoxy vs Other Hair Salon Flooring Options
Among hair salon flooring options, metallic epoxy stands out for its seamless finish, superior durability, and resistance to moisture and chemicals compared to tile, vinyl, or laminate.
| Flooring Type | Appearance | Hygiene | Maintenance | Lifespan |
| Metallic Epoxy | Luxury, reflective | Excellent | Low | 10–20 years |
| Tile | Traditional | Moderate | Medium | 10–15 years |
| Vinyl | Neutral | Good | Low | 8–12 years |
| Polished Concrete | Industrial | Good | Medium | 20+ years |
| Laminate | Decorative | Poor | Medium | 5–8 years |
